Keahialaka is the name of a place in Puna where the most recent volcanic activity originated from Kīlauea. Mount Kīlauea is an active volcano on the island of Hawaii, known for being one of the most active volcanoes in the world. Along with the active volcano of Mauna Loa and the now-dormant Mauna Kea and Hualālai, these geological features are a part of the expansive volcanic activity caused by the Hawaiian hotspot. The heat from this hotspot supplies the energy for volcanic activity and has contributed to the formation of the Hawaiian island chain, of which Kīlauea is a significant part. The recent eruptions in the Puna district, of which Keahialaka is a part, have been attributed to Kīlauea's East Rift Zone.
